The subcommittee approved H.3564 to rename the Military Base Task Force as the Military Affairs Advisory Council, expand its advisory role, add specified members including Department of Homeland Security representation and Aiken local officials, and require at least annual meetings.

The House Medical, Military, Public and Municipal Affairs subcommittee voted to favorably recommend H.3564 to the full committee, a bill that renames the South Carolina Military Base Task Force to the South Carolina Military Affairs Advisory Council and broadens its purpose and membership.
